Embedded Software Engineer – Edge Processing

NXP Semiconductors
Published
August 7, 2020
Location
Sophia-Antipolis, France
Category
Job Type

Description

For our MPU and MCUs Industrial Product Line in Mougins Sophia-Antipolis, we are now looking for a Embedded Software Engineer.

In this exciting role, you will be challenged by taking your part in the future of Edge Processing. The department Industrial and IoT within the PL Edge Processing leads the IoT market by defining low power, high performance MPU and MCUs.

Your responsibilities

As a key member of the team, you will be responsible for:

  • Write low-level software (Linux kernel, FreeRTOS, bare metal) to enable the low-power features implemented in our MPUs and MCUs
  • Write PC tools that will help our customers to evaluate the power consumption of our MPUs and MUCs
  • Help our customers optimize their software from a low-power point of view
  • Help defining our future MCUs and SW products to integrate and optimize features to maintain our high-level of expertise in embedded low-power

Your profile

  • Master’s/Bachelor’s Degree in Electrical/Electronic engineering
  • Experience from 6 months to 2 years in a similar role
  • Familiar with embedded systems, Linux kernel or RTOS, C programming
  • Knowledge on ARM processor and Linux systems programming
  • Experience with/of Ubuntu, Android OS, Yocto, python would be a benefit
  • Fluent in English language both oral and written to work in an international environment with colleagues around the world
  • Taking initiative to spot and implement improvements

Related Jobs

Image Processing Software Developer   Fort Meade, Maryland
June 17, 2019
Software Developer Level 2   New Windsor, Maryland
June 4, 2019
Desktop page
~